Once again Kannada film audience are given the opportunity by producer K Manju in the company of Upendra for the first time and PC Sreeram, the national award winning cameraman turned director.
The 2006 released Tamil film ‘Varalaru’ mounted the sets today morning at Abbai Naidu Studio specially erected set – Rs.25 lakh worth unfinished one.
Playing triple role for Upendra – father and two sons is new but it is for the second time he is in triple role. Upendra was in triple role in Ramu’s ‘Hollywood’.
PC Sreeram addressing the media on Friday morning said he has been waiting since a long time to direct Upendra. He is roping in some of the Mumbai talents for this film. Ramesh Dablikar costume designer, editor Ballu Seejan and art director Vasudevan who worked for ‘Lagaan and Pardesh’ is working with local talent Ismail. Rs.25 lakh set is half finished. It is at this place the maximum of shooting is taking place.
The shooting is scheduled in places like Mysore and Madikeri. For songs the foreign locations are on the verge of selection.
Upendra finds third difficult film of his career. He was apprehensive about Raktha Kanneeru and Anatharu. Now he says this is a toughest job for him. He has four get up in this film of PC Sreeram direction.
